程序员

JAVA 数组

2017-03-22  本文已影响15人  quaner的诗和远方

数组的概述(重要)

A: 数组的概述

a:数组的需求

现在需要统计某公司员工的工资情况,例如计算平均工资、最高工资等。假设该公司有50名员工,用前面所学的知识完成,

那么程序首先需要声明50个变量来分别记住每位员工的工资,这样做会显得很麻烦.

b:数组的概述

数组是指一组数据的集合,数组中的每个数据被称作元素。在数组中可以存放任意类型的元素,但同一个数组里存放的元素类型必须一致。

数组的定义(重要)

a:什么是数组的初始化

* 就是为数组开辟连续的内存空间,并为每个数组元素赋予值

b:格式:

数据类型[] 数组名 = new 数据类型[元素个数或数组长度];

c:举例:

int[] x = new int[100];

c:要点说明

1)数据类型: 数组中存储元素的数据类型

2) [] 表示数组的意思

3) 变量名  自定义标识符

4) new  创建容器关键字

5)数据类型: 数组中存储元素的数据类型

6)[]  表示数组的意思

7)元素个数,就是数组中,可以存储多少个数据 (恒定, 定长)

数组是一个容器: 存储到数组中的每个元素,都有自己的自动编号

自动编号,最小值是0, 最大值,长度-1

自动编号专业名次, 索引(index), 下标, 角标

访问数组存储的元素,必须依赖于索引, 公式 数组名[索引]

Java提供一个属性,操作索引的

数组的一个属性,就是数组的长度, 属性的名字 length

使用属性:  数组名.length  数据类型 int

数组的最小索引是0, 最大索引数组.length-1

上一篇下一篇

猜你喜欢

热点阅读